credits

released November 15, 2005

Produced by Askeleton. Recorded by Knol Tate at Studio Askeleton and The Poet in Saint Paul MN through out 2004 and 2005. All tracks mixed by Knol Tate at The Poet during June and July of 2005excpet tracks 7 and 11 mixed by Jake Snider at his home in Seattle WA during July of 2005. Mastered By Dave Gardner in Juy of 2005 at Magneto Mastering in Minneapolis MN.

Bill Caperton played guitar, beat box and sang. Kelsey Crawford played the flute and sang. Emily Dantuma played the cello. Alex Ellis played the saxophone. Ellen Fitzgerald played the electric piano, organ and sang. Jonathan Kennedy played the trumpet. Elliot Manthey played the drums. Jacy McIntosh played the bass and sang. Steve McPherson played the guitar. Noah Paster played the bass. Knol Tate played the guitar, balalaika, bass, programming, xylophone, piano, electric piano, Casiotone, Casio SK-1, percussion, drums and sang. Eric Vong played the drums and sang. Bruce Joshua Wuollet played the drums.
